Position Summary
We are looking for a Lead/Environment Generalist who reflects the innovative spirit, creative talent, production excellence, collaborative mindset and passion for great filmmaking that define ILM.
Lead Generalists manage a team of artists, and/or a sequence of shots, to ensure that shots are created according to the design and visual style of the project. Generalists create photo-real environments, and exhibit a strong foundation in photo-realistic, traditional, and digital art skills with an emphasis on full cg environments and set extensions. They work with live action footage and digital still photography, create cgi elements and use digital paint to construct environments that are seamlessly integrated into shotwork.
